King Salman issues royal orders to two Holy Mosques
Jeddah, August 08, 2023, In a significant move, the Custodian of the Two Holy Mosques, King Salman bin Abdulaziz Al Saud, issued two royal orders today. These orders carry immense importance and are set to have a far-reaching impact.
In a significant development, Sheikh Dr. Abdulrahman bin Abdulaziz Al-Sudais has been appointed as the Head of Religious Affairs for the Grand Holy Mosque and the Prophet's Holy Mosque. This prestigious position comes with the rank of minister, marking a new chapter in Sheikh Al-Sudais' illustrious career.
In a recent development, Dr. Tawfiq bin Fawzan Al-Rabiah has been appointed as the Chairman of the Board of Directors of the General Authority for Caring for the Grand Holy Mosque and the Prophet's Holy Mosque.
